TNA Wrestling stars Mickie James and Magnus party in Glasgow

WRESTLING stars Mickie James and Magnus joined hundred of grapple fans at a special party in the city centre last week.

Among them were 20 Glaswegian readers who had won exclusive tickets in our competition.

The party celebrated TNAs hit show, Impact Wrestling, moving to Sunday nights on Challenge TV.

It has been a huge hit and is now the most watched weekly wrestling show on British television.

And Mickie and Magnus took time out of the party at the citys Mansion House to talk to the Glaswegian.

Multiple womens world champion Mickie revealed her most memorable wrestling moment was leaping off the top of a massive cage on to opponent Tara.

Mickie said: "I had never been in a cage match before . When I climbed up during the match, I think the fans thought I was going to climb over and drop down to the other side.

"But when I stopped on the top of the cage, the fans started to get excited and I could feel the cage starting to rumble.

"I'd had knee surgery and that was on my mind as I jumped off on to Tara."

The risk was worth it as the move helped Mickie win the match.

Magnus, who appeared on the recent Gladiators show as Oblivion, said he was delighted to return to Glasgow.

As a wrestler for TNA, Magnus joins a line-up of iconic names including Hulk Hogan, Ric Flair and Kurt Angle.

But he said the highlight of his career with the American company had been the chance to wrestle another icon Sting.

Magnus said: "I've always been able to separate being a wrestler from being a fan apart from the first time I wrestled Sting.

"For a few seconds, I was in the ring and his music hit and all the lights went down and I forgot I was wrestling.

"I just stood there going 'Wow' with a big smile on my face.

"My tag team partner Doug Williams left the ring saying Good luck, mate and I realised 'Oh s**t, Im wrestling now'."
